Materials and construction – a guarantee of longevity
The key material used in the production of the knob is stainless steel, providing high resistance to external factors such as moisture, temperature or aggressive chemicals. The construction with a metric M6 thread and a threaded sleeve enables stable and secure mounting in various applications. The thread length of 10 mm ensures a solid connection with the mounting element. The knob diameter is 32 mm – a dimension ensuring a comfortable grip and precise operation.
